Briefly explain the role of an auditor. Who appoints the auditors and what information
is present in an auditor's report? [7 marks] - correct answer-The role of the auditor is
to assess whether financial statements follow accounting principles.

The auditor is appointed by the directors.

The information in an auditors report includes the basis of FS prep, audit
qualifications, comments on consistency of the director's report and the application of
'true and fair' criteria.

Discuss the benefits and problems of having uniform accounting standards across
the world. [10 marks] - correct answer-Some advantages include:

ensuring uniform high-quality financial reporting;

capital market benefits (e.g. decreased cost of capital; increased equity

valuations, etc.) as a result of increase in financial reporting quality;

increased comparability of financial statements across countries which is

beneficial for cross-listed companies and their investors.

Some disadvantages include:

Cross-country differences in accounting quality are likely to remain following

adoption of uniform standards because accounting quality is a function of the
company's overall institutional setting, including the legal and political system of the
country in which the company resides.

The uniform adoption of accounting standards eliminates the opportunity to compare
alternative practices and learn from them. It also disallows the tailoring of financial
reporting to local variations in economic, business, commercial, legal, auditing,
regulatory, and governance conditions across the globe.
